ClinPhone Showcases its Complete Range of Clinical Technology Solutions at the DIA 43rd Annual Meeting

(April 24, 2007): ClinPhone, the leading Clinical Technology Organization (CTO), will be showcasing its portfolio of clinical technology products on stand #1001 at the DIA 43rd Annual Meeting in Atlanta, Georgia, June 17-21. The Company will be demonstrating its comprehensive portfolio of clinical technology solutions, including electronic data capture (EDC), randomization, trial supply management, drug accountability, Connect (integration), ePRO and clinical trial management software (CTMS) at the event. In addition to demonstrating its software and services, ClinPhone will be making several presentations at the DIA conference, discussing current industry trends and developments including adaptive trial designs and the implications of the FDA’s patient reported outcomes (PRO) draft guidance on electronically collected (ePRO) data.

 

DIA is the largest bio-pharmaceutical industry event, drawing over 5,000 industry professionals each year and over 450 exhibiting companies from all over the world. Additionally, DIA Annual features over 400 conference sessions including key speakers from key regulatory agencies e.g. FDA and EMEA.  Speakers from the Food and Drug administration (FDA) will be presenting with ClinPhone during two of the sessions.*

About ClinPhone

ClinPhone plc is a specialist Clinical Technology Organization (CTO) working with the leading global biotech and pharmaceutical organizations.  With its corporate headquarters in Nottingham, UK, ClinPhone is the largest and most accomplished CTO with experience in over 1950 clinical trials spanning 88 countries and 71 languages.The company’s solutions enable its clients to manage their clinical trials more effectively through the use of technology.
